A 29-year-old man has been arrested in connection with a stabbing incident in east Belfast.
Another man was stabbed in the back on the Belmont Road on Sunday.
The suspect was detained on suspicion of wounding with intent to do grievous bodily harm and remains in custody at this time assisting detectives with their enquiries.
A 45-year-old woman arrested on Sunday 31st October on suspicion of withholding information has been released on bail pending further police enquiries.
